		<description>In Israel, a member of parliament was tried in court for double voting.

http://www.haaretz.com/hasen/pages/ShArt.jhtml?itemNo=728672&amp;contrassID=1&amp;subContrassID=7

The Jerusalem Magistrate&#039;s Court on Monday sentenced former Likud MK Yehiel Hazan to four months community service for having intentionally voted twice during a Knesset session.

Hazan was also given a two-month suspended jail sentence. He was convicted of forgery, breach of trust, and other offenses in connection with a late-night May, 2003 vote on the government&#039;s emergency economic program, in which Hazan voted both under his own name and under that of then-Likud MK Inbal Gavrieli.</description>
